Common questions
Commercial Extermination Services — frequently asked questions
How much does Commercial Extermination Services cost in the UK?
Commercial extermination services typically cost between £150–£500 per visit depending on infestation severity. Initial inspections often range from £50–£150, whilst ongoing quarterly treatments average £200–£400. Large premises or severe infestations may exceed £1,000. Prices vary significantly between regions and provider expertise levels.
What affects the cost of Commercial Extermination Services?
Key cost factors include premises size (square footage), pest type and infestation severity, treatment frequency required, access difficulty within the building, and whether chemical or eco-friendly methods are used. Additional costs arise from follow-up visits, structural repairs needed, or specialised equipment deployment for severe cases.
What does a Commercial Extermination Services service actually include?
Commercial extermination includes thorough pest inspection, identification of infestation sources, targeted chemical or biological treatments, installation of monitoring traps, exclusion recommendations, and detailed reporting. Services cover rodents, insects, birds, and wildlife. Most providers offer follow-up inspections and retreatment guarantees if pests reappear within specified periods.
What's the difference between commercial and residential pest control services?
Commercial extermination handles larger premises, multiple service areas, and higher infestation volumes using industrial-grade treatments and equipment. Residential services focus on single properties with smaller-scale applications. Commercial providers typically offer contract-based quarterly or monthly visits, detailed compliance documentation, and liability coverage essential for food handling or healthcare facilities.
What should I check before hiring a Commercial Extermination Services provider?
Verify BPCA (British Pest Control Association) membership or similar certification, request proof of liability insurance and relevant qualifications, check Google reviews and trading history, confirm they're registered with the Environmental Protection Agency standards, ask about chemicals used and COSHH compliance, and ensure they provide written service contracts.
How long does it take to see results from Commercial Extermination Services?
Most treatments show visible results within 5–7 days, though complete eradication typically requires 2–4 weeks depending on pest type and infestation severity. Initial treatments eliminate active pests; follow-up visits target hidden populations and eggs. Providers usually guarantee results within 30 days or offer free retreatment under standard contracts.
Do I need a certified professional for Commercial Extermination Services?
Whilst pest control isn't legally mandatory to certify in the UK, BPCA-registered technicians must complete accredited training and maintain professional standards. Most commercial clients require certified providers due to insurance, food safety regulations, and workplace liability. Choosing certified professionals ensures proper chemical handling and compliance with UK environmental laws.
